Job Overview:

The Engineering Manager leads and develops a multidisciplinary engineering team, including Mechanical, Controls, Quality, and Process Engineers, in a building materials manufacturing environment. This role requires a strong technical background, strategic leadership, and business acumen to set priorities, drive results, and ensure operational excellence. The Engineering Manager will work cross-functionally with production, logistics, product development, and sales teams to enhance manufacturing efficiency, quality, and safety while managing technical projects and engineering team expansion as needed.

The Engineering Manager will have the autonomy and decision-making authority to drive our production facilities to world-class operations across all metrics. With the facility's production capacity and product range continuously expanding, there will be a constant stream of new and exciting projects to lead.


Duties and Responsibilities:
  • Lead and manage the Mechanical, Controls, Quality, and Process Engineering teams, ensuring alignment with business objectives.
  • Set clear expectations, priorities, and performance goals for the engineering team while driving accountability and professional development.
  • Oversee and guide new technical projects, resource allocation, and contin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Ensure high standards of safety, quality, and efficiency across all engineering functions.
  • Make data-driven decisions to optimize manufacturing processes, reduce waste, and improve overall plant performance.
  • Work closely with production, logistics, product development, and sales teams to support operational needs and business growth.
  • Review and interpret technical documentation, including blueprints, mechanical drawings, electrical and control diagrams, and process flowcharts.
  • Implement and maintain MES (Manufacturing Execution Systems) and 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) systems for improved production tracking and decision-making.
  • Drive automation, process optimization, and reliability improvements across the plant.
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ory standards, industry best practices, and company policies.
  • Identify engineering talent gaps and build out the team as needed to support business expansion.
  • Other duties as assigned.
